Frequently Asked Questions About Acura Repair

Most Acura models require timing belt replacement every 60,000 to 100,000 miles, depending on your specific engine and model year. Regular inspection is crucial since timing belt failure can cause severe engine damage.

The SH-AWD warning light typically indicates a malfunction in your all-wheel drive system’s sensors, actuators, or control module. This requires immediate professional diagnosis to prevent potential drivetrain damage and restore proper traction control.

Yes, our diagnostic equipment can calibrate and service AcuraWatch components, including collision mitigation, lane keeping assist, and adaptive cruise control systems. These systems require specialized tools and procedures to maintain proper operation.
